#7149c7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7149c7 is composed of 44.3% red, 28.6% green and 78%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 63.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 259 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 53.3%. #7149c7 color hex could be obtained by blending #e292ff with #00008f.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#7149c7 color description : Moderate violet.
#7149c7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7149c7 has RGB values of R:113, G:73, B:199 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 7424455.
